Transaction 14081c122a0209a633edf66f4b552148b314b17123ad1df2a717714b39e97310
3 Input
2 Outputs
- 14081c122a0209a633edf66f4b552148b314b17123ad1df2a717714b39e97310:0
- 14081c122a0209a633edf66f4b552148b314b17123ad1df2a717714b39e97310:1
value 20640566
address 12hzkhrM9FGp8bD7pKueYwkr1WDorXgiLH
value 29088520
address 3BMEX6S1HiehN3qKAq5FFkqWzHwPWiK1vk